Celebrating Cameroon's Rich Musical Heritage
Cameroon's musical landscape is a captivating tapestry woven with ancient rhythms and melodies. From the energetic beats of the Makossa to the soulful sounds of the Bikutsi, each genre reflects the country's regional diversity. Cameroon's music scene is a celebration of life, love, and community, where instruments come together to create a truly unforgettable experience.
